How AI is used

BiCXO is an AI business operating system designed to act as an intelligence and operations layer that sits on top of a company's existing software. It connects to data sources in read-only mode, allowing it to analyze information without modifying the original records in the core systems.

The tool is built for business leaders, including CEOs and CFOs, to reduce reliance on manual reporting and fragmented dashboards. It transforms raw data from various sources into natural-language answers and can trigger autonomous actions based on business performance.

Beyond general intelligence, the platform includes specific agents for handling regulatory compliance, treasury management, and accounts payable/receivable processes. This may help organizations manage their working capital and statutory filings.

Buyers should confirm how the read-only integration works with their specific ERP and CRM versions to ensure the data pipeline meets their reporting requirements.

Key Features

  • Read-only ERP Integration

    Connects to ERP, CRM, bank, and payroll systems in read-only mode to ingest data without modifying core records.

  • Natural Language Intelligence

    Supports users asking questions about business performance and receiving answers based on connected enterprise data.

  • Autonomous Operational Agents

    AI agents designed to monitor workflows, detect anomalies, and trigger actions with human-in-the-loop controls.

  • AI-Driven Forecasting

    Uses predictive analytics to identify trends and simulate scenarios for strategic planning.

  • Statutory Reporting Automation

    Supports the preparation of financial statements and regulatory reports such as IFRS, IND-AS, and US-GAAP.

  • Treasury and Liquidity Management

    Provides visibility into bank balances and helps forecast inflows and outflows to manage working capital.
